.Concerning the Infinity subs. Go ahead and try it. But make sure to build two seperate housings. If you want to, you still can stack them together, but keep at least the possibility to have a multisub system. Or you can use cheap particleboard for the first try, and if you don't like it, throw the boxes away and construct a new one. And one thing, try to brace the box (like this: http://img178.imageshack.us/img178/1...nung017iv5.jpg) Have a nice weekend. Grüße Martin |
